Photo: Nyttend, Public domain.
Lafayette station is an Amtrak station in Lafayette, Indiana, served by the Cardinal. The current station facility was established in 1994. The Amtrak train previously stopped in the middle of the city's 5th Street, near the former Monon Railroad depot. Lafayette station is situated 2½ miles southwest of Lafayette Fire Station 6.

Lafayette
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Lafayette is the county seat of Tippecanoe County, Central Indiana. It is located 2 hours southeast of Chicago and 1 hour northwest of Indianapolis. The Greater Lafayette metropolitan area consists of the cities of Lafayette and West Lafayette.

West Lafayette
Town
Photo: Qsthomson, CC BY-SA 3.0.
West Lafayette is a city in Tippecanoe County, Indiana, United States. The population was 44,595 at the 2020 census. West Lafayette sits across the Wabash River from its sister city, Lafayette, and is a college town, home to Purdue University.
